Precision design of slot arrays in reduced-height, dielectric-filled or substrate-integrated waveguide using the full T-network equivalent circuit for array elements

ABSTRACT

Precision design of narrow-beam or shaped-beam slot arrays in reduced-height, dielectric-filled or substrate-integrated waveguide demands accurate control over the excitation of individual elements. Conventional design methods are restricted by assumptions pertaining to the symmetry of slot fields and the simplified shunt-element equivalent circuit for slots. In this paper, we present a detailed formulation of a design technique that accommodates asymmetric slots fields and uses the full T-network equivalent circuit for each slot. The method is efficient and capable of rapid design of arrays of arbitrary dimension.
